When the hospital's backup power kicked in during last month's city-wide blackout, the secret hero was a row of Tianneng TNG12-250 batteries humming in the basement. This 12V250AH workhorse isn't your average power source - it's the Swiss Army knife of energy storage solutions. From keeping cell towers operational during typhoons to powering solar farms through consecutive cloudy days, this sealed lead-acid marvel redefines reliability.
Last year's "Phoenix" solar project in Gobi Desert used 800+ TNG12-250 units for energy buffering. The result? 98.7% system uptime despite sandstorms that would make Mars jealous. Telecom engineers love its 0.15% daily self-discharge rate - crucial when maintaining remote mountain base stations.
Its patented grid alloy is like giving the battery an anti-aging serum - 1,200+ cycles at 50% DoD puts it in the longevity hall of fame. The recombination efficiency hits 99.5%, meaning you won't need a hazmat suit for maintenance. Plus, the UL94-V0 flame retardant case makes it safer than your grandma's knitting kit.
At ¥430/unit, it's cheaper than replacing failed equipment during outages. The 3-year warranty? That's just Tianneng's polite way of saying "we dare you to break it". Whether you're designing microgrids or hardening data centers, this battery's your silent partner in crime against downtime.
